Husain's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Divide Husain's SSA record in two at 2005 and the more recent half accounts for 58% of all births, the earlier half the remaining 42%, a genuinely balanced usage pattern. Its calmest year was 1982, with only 5 births recorded -- set against the 2021 peak of 19, that's the full swing in one name's fortunes.
